Total Student Population Comparison
The total student population of selected colleges is 49,797 with 27,695 female students and 22,102 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Columbia University in the City of New York has the most enrolled students of 34,782, while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ical College has the least number of students of 142 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Columbia University in the City of New York | 34,782 | 16,150 | 18,632 |
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ical College | 142 | 142 | - |
The New School | 10,108 | 2,580 | 7,528 |
St. Francis College | 2,661 | 1,126 | 1,535 |
United Talmudical Seminary | 2,104 | 2,104 | - |
Total | 49,797 | 22,102 | 27,695 |
Undergraduate Student Population
The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 20,595 with 11,293 female students and 9,302 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Columbia University in the City of New York has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 8,902, while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ical College has the least number of undergraduate students of 142.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Columbia University in the City of New York | 8,902 | 4,530 | 4,372 |
Machzikei Hadath Rabbinical College | 142 | 142 | - |
The New School | 7,171 | 1,665 | 5,506 |
St. Francis College | 2,276 | 861 | 1,415 |
United Talmudical Seminary | 2,104 | 2,104 | - |
Total | 20,595 | 9,302 | 11,293 |
Graduate Student Population
The total graduate population of selected colleges is 29,202 with 16,402 female students and 12,800 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Columbia University in the City of New York has the most enrolled graduate students of 25,880, while St. Francis College has the least number of graduate students of 385.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Columbia University in the City of New York | 25,880 | 11,620 | 14,260 |
The New School | 2,937 | 915 | 2,022 |
St. Francis College | 385 | 265 | 120 |
Total | 29,202 | 12,800 | 16,402 |
